Maria Pezzé-Pascolato

Italian writer and teacher (1869–1933)

Summary

Maria Pezzé-Pascolato is a human[1]. Her place of birth was Venice[2]. She was born on April 15, 1869[3]. She died in Venice[4]. She died on February 22, 1933[5]. She worked as a writer[6], teacher[7], and translator[8]. She is known by 5 alternative names across languages and contexts.[9]
